Nonvoluntary Euthanasia The meaning of Nonvlountary Euthanasia is the killing of individual people who has no capacity to understand what is involved,again out of kindness or a paternal consideration of patient’s best interest.issues that are usually to be considered In this situation first,is the loss capacity to understand what is involved reversible' And if it is,then killing such persons will be in the category of the previously discussed involuntary euthanasia.Secondly,the person is either brain dead or dying if the loss of consciousness is permanent.Thirdly,they must be differentiated from one another if the cases of coma include in these situation and the coma may be reversible. Brain-stem dead The brain has 3 layers structure,the brain stem(the base) has command of vital functions like respiration and swallowing and without it we cant perform our body.but organ like heart can function if receive oxygen through machines.If the person is a respirator-dependant,we are not dealing with a living being because of the fulfillment of the loss of brain-stem.Sometimes,emotional problems involved,but switching off the machine is not the cause of death. Kennedy argued that patients with severe brain damage deserve mechanical ventilation at hospital for the purpose of facilitating diagnosis assessment.No legal objection regarding to dispense the ventilator with other tools used for diagnosis.Conference of The RoyalMedical Colleges and their faculties supported this in the English-Speaking wolrd. So this means that the person is already dead if their Brain-stem dead.Some issues to be dealing with are: (1) To switch of the macines,court ruling is necessary sometimes (2) A person can be left on the machines for a suitable time for removal his organ in cases of beating heart donation or post mortem.This was supported by Mason and McCall Smith. (3) If the person left a living will to donate organs ,can that be proceeded with' (4) If such persons left no will nor expressed any view relating on organ donation,can the relatives donate their organs' (5) If there’s no relatives,could the ‘state’ authorise removal of their organs' Patients in the permanent vegetative state(PVS) In this situation,the brain is not dead and the patients are not respirator-dependent because they can breath normally but they can interact with their relatives.This caused by a prolonged cerebral hypoxia and its always happens after heart stoppage.They can live for years with intensive care but it can be very expensive and usually emotionally draining with no hope of recovery. Coma Some people that was in coma for a long time regain consciousness and in this case,the traumatised cells of the brain recovered.Others would be diagnosed as brain dead or permanent vegetative state sooner and some will die.the classification of coma has become confusion and doubt.But the main issue here is,whether we should feed a person in permanent vegetative state or not. Should Persons In The Permanent Vegetative State and Other Mentally incompetents be Fed' (a) Western Views This case was in relation to withholding food and nourishment from a neonate unti death occurred.Dr Arthur once was charged with murder after ‘kill’ a baby that was born with down’s syndrome by not feeding the baby.But after the trial,the charged was reduced to an attempt of murder.Farquhason J stated that we have no right to kill a baby just because just because it is likely to be mentally retarded.In other case,Anthony Bland suffered in the crush of football stadium,after that incident he suffered in permanent vegetative state.His doctors belive that his condition will never improve and decide to withdraw the machine.Hoffman LJ supported this and said that a judge cant always decide what’s the best for the patients and we should consider all of pros and cons from the withdrawal.Motgomery also gave his comment in this case and said that the law is not clear,and the professionals(doctors) in this case are the best people to decide.This doesn’t mean that live should be preserved at all costs.The House of Lord(churchs)said that its lawful to end his life only if to let him die peacefully in dignity. (b) Islamic View In islam,all humanbeing has right to live and not to be harmed.Nonvoluntary in islam wiil be discussed in 3 category: (1) infanticide In islam,we shouldn’t committed homicide.what matters is life.kicking,crying and breathing are accepted as signs of life.In case of R v Arthur,there would be a conviction of murder on the part of fuqaha in the maliki,shafi’e and hanbali schools.Hanafi school would consider as manslaughter.Abu hanifah’s view would absolved the doctor from Qisas(murder) and diya(manslaughter). (2) Killing the minors and those under care Parents are responsible to their minors.Parents have to provide them with protection,love and so on.Killing them is murder.”qalt al-ghila” is a category from the maliki al fuqaha punishment for killing their children.Killing our children is the gravest sins after no to believe in Allah. (3) Killing,or Terminating the life, of the unconscious Murdering a persons who is asleep and not aware of it is an act of murder and Qisas.The hanafi school said that no matter howthe physical,health and mental state of person,life is always sacred.Islamic fiqh would have held any other members of the hospitals staff to be liable for prosecution along with dr Arthur as accomplices.
